How To Determine What Length Axle Is Needed And Its Rated Weight Capacity
Question:
How do I know what length axle I need? Also what weight rating?
asked by: Bart F
Expert Reply:
We can determine the axle length you need by measuring your current axle from the hub face (surface where the wheel attaches) to the opposite hub face. Then you will need to measure from the center of the leaf spring to the center of the other leaf spring. You can determine the capacity by measuriing the diameter of your axle.
- 1,000-lb - 2,000-lb Axles: 1-1/2 inch - 1-3/4 inch diameter
- 3,500-lb Axles: 2-3/8 inch diameter
- 6,000-lb - 7,200-lb Axles: 3 inch diameter
- 8,000-lb Axles: 3-1/2 inch diameter
- 9,000-lb Axles: 4 inch diameter
- 10,000-lb Or more axles: 5 inch diameter
Sometimes there is sticker or plate on the axle that gives the capacity, or there is a serial number stamped on the axle and we can contact the manufacturer to get all of the specs.
